Dr. Muhammad Saqib is Assistant Professor in Department of Horticulture, University of Agriculture, D I Khan, Pakistan. He is also serving as the Incharge of his Department, as well as the Manager Research and Internship of the University. He completed his PhD in 2021 with specialization in crop modeling of vegetables. He has specialized in vegetable crop production as well as tunnel farming, water and nutrient management, fruit orchard establishment, its propagation and management. He got six months training on Decision Support System for Agrotechnology Transfer (DSSAT), one of the most popular crop modeling systems across the world from Agricultural and Biological Engineering Department, at the University of Florida, USA. He has published fifteen scientific papers in refereed journals as well as four book chapters.
